Cloud Analytics with Google Cloud Platform : an end-to-end guide to processing and analyzing big data using Google Cloud Platform.

This book will deep-dive into the concept of analytics on the cloud with the design and business considerations. You will build an end-to-end analytics engine to perform smart analytics using machine learning and deep learning concepts. From ingestion to processing your data, this book contains the...
